What will the weather in Callala Bay be like during my visit?
January and February are typically the warmest months in Callala Bay when the average temp is 70°F. July and August are the coldest months when the average temperature is 57°F. March and February are the months with the most rain.

Things to do in Callala Bay

Nestled along a stunning coastline, this sleepy coastal oasis boasts pristine beaches and lush forests, inviting you to unwind and explore. Travelers can enjoy leisurely strolls on soft sands, invigorating hikes through natural parks, and even a round of golf amidst breathtaking scenery. It's a serene escape for nature lovers and beach enthusiasts alike!

  • Jervis Bay Marine ParkOpens in a new window – Dive into the stunning waters of Jervis Bay Marine Park, where you can explore diverse marine life and breathtaking coral reefs. Perfect for snorkeling and kayaking, this park offers a chance to connect with nature in a truly vibrant ecosystem.
  • Collingwood BeachOpens in a new window – Relax on the soft sands of Collingwood Beach, ideal for swimming and sunbathing. The calm waters make it a great spot for families, and the scenic views are perfect for a leisurely stroll any time of day.
  • Culburra BeachOpens in a new window – Venture to Culburra Beach for a more laid-back experience. Here, you can take long walks along the shoreline, enjoy beachcombing, or simply soak in the serene atmosphere while listening to the sound of the waves.
  • Penguin Head LookoutOpens in a new window – Climb up to Penguin Head Lookout for panoramic vistas of the coastline. This lookout offers a breathtaking vantage point to watch for dolphins and whales during migration seasons, making it a must-see for nature enthusiasts.
  • Jervis Bay Maritime MuseumOpens in a new window – Step into the Jervis Bay Maritime Museum to uncover the region’s rich maritime history. Browse through fascinating exhibits on local shipwrecks, the fishing industry, and the area's cultural heritage, all while enjoying the charm of a local museum.

Best time to go to Callala Bay

Callala Bay experiences its lowest average temperature in July, at 55.4°F (13.0°C), while January is the hottest month, with an average temperature of 71.4°F (21.9°C). March is usually the wettest month. January, September, and December are the peak travel months in Callala Bay, attracting a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, with light rainfall. On the other hand, May to July tend to be quieter times to visit, marked by light rainfall and mostly sunny conditions.
